**About the role**
As the Community Coordinator, Indigenous Harm Reduction, you will lead the development of the network’s online platform, assist with governance and moderation, support engagement and gatherings, manage communications, and assist with ensuring the network’s long-term viability and sustainability - with guidance from the FNHA-based research study team. The Community Coordinator will also provide the central coordination for the CBR projects, research staff and community partners as well as be responsible for grant administration, including, budget management, reporting, communications, scheduling meetings, and knowledge exchange. Minimal travel is required for this position.
